Market Snapshot
Phibro Animal Health (PAHC.O) is showing technical neutrality with mixed signals, while fundamentals remain robust. The stock has declined by 7.06% in the last five days, but the fundamental model scores suggest it's still a strong contender in the market.

Key Technical Signals
The technical outlook is mixed, with a score of 5.44 and the phrase “technical neutrality, mainly wait-and-see” summing up the sentiment. Here are the key indicators:
Long Lower Shadow: Internal diagnostic score: 1.53 — Biased bearish, with a historical win rate of 38.46% and an average return of -0.61%.
WR Oversold: Internal diagnostic score: 6.45 — Neutral rise, historically yielding 58.0% win rate and 0.50% average return.
Bearish Engulfing: Internal diagnostic score: 7.74 — Bullish bias, with a 66.67% win rate and 1.87% average return.
Bullish Engulfing: Internal diagnostic score: 6.05 — Neutral rise, 54.55% win rate and 2.16% average return.
Recent patterns include a Long Lower Shadow on 2025-12-19, and multiple instances of WR Oversold and Bearish Engulfing between December 1 and December 9, 2025. These mixed signals suggest the stock is in a consolidation phase, and investors should stay alert for a breakout direction.
